Have at it. I only bought the one I did because it has a better keyboard for me. I have the T-Mo and I can't see the keys all that well. The Cingular has the partial white keyboard and I like it way better.

That's the only reason I am on here selling parts. Assuming my time is worth money [it is], I may be able to break even or have made $15 an hour aka made a $100 profit [which even then is not worth it. ].

Be careful though. Assuming the LCD display is the most valuable part, those are going for a low $90 to $100 on the Net. If you are not a professional retailer, you are going to have to sell it for lower than that. So assuming you get $70 for it, that's not much for an LCD display.

If you add the work needed to get $20 here, $40 there, you may not make much under ideal circumstances [I say "ideal" because I don't think there is that big a market for these parts, at least not if you limit yourself to the Pearl].

Good luck and good fortune.

Bonus Tip: IMHO you would have to get flawless Pearls at about $60 or less, shipping included. By flawless I mean that the case, rails and LCD cover are scratch free. The trackball has to be perfect and clean. I say this because people are not going to buy these parts for much if they are not in like new condition.

From what I have seen, there are not that many Pearls being sold for parts that are in perfect condition.

I noticed that the one site mentions that, but the other site selling them does not. Not sure what is what on that. Is there more than two sites that I know of who sell the Pearl LCD? [see below].

I put the one-month-old Cingular LCD on my 10-month-old T-Mo and it worked. When I had them both disassembled I did not check to see if there was a difference in "model numbers." There's actually lots of numbers, front and back. Some look like serial numbers, batch numbers and model numbers.

I notice that the site that mentioned there is a difference does NOT disclose the model numbers to check, they simply say there is a difference and to have them do the change, at $150. Motivation: to scare people into spending the extra $?

All new to me, so I dunno. Interesting though.

I have sent e-mails to both companies, asking the one how come they don't mention model numbers and asking the other where is the model number and what is the price if I order it and install myself. We shall see how they both respond, if at all.
